- [ ] Verify the Quillbot deploy-status chat bot is connected to the staging channel before cutting the release. Post a test query ("status of last deploy") and confirm it answers with the correct environment, version, and rollout percentage. If it replies with stale data, restart the poller worker and re-check after two minutes. Once verified, record the build token it reports, shown directly below this item.

session token of yahap-fafop = htk9_f6aa94135

Welcome to the Bucketline review rotation. Bucketline is Herrontide's A/B experiment assignment service: it hashes a subject key against an experiment salt and returns a deterministic variant. When reviewing changes, confirm that salt rotation never happens mid-experiment and that holdout groups stay frozen. The assignment store runs on a sealed cluster in the Velmora region. If the sealed cluster must be restored from snapshot, the restore tool prompts for the recovery passphrase, which is:

strongbox words: holax-rusax-jorath-aldeth

Ticket: Slimmed image breaks runtime on Pellarc build agents.

Repro steps:
1. Build the hollowed image with the strip-layers profile enabled.
2. Push to the staging registry and deploy to the canary pool.
3. Container exits with a missing shared-library error within ten seconds.

Expected: parity with the full image. Actual: crash loop. Suspect the trim step removes the resolver libs. To pull the failing image from the staging registry, authenticate with the token below.

session JWT of tawip-kajog = eyJhbGciOiJIUzI1NiIsInR5cCI6IkpXVCJ9.eyJzdWIiOiI2dKYGGIn0.afsnASii